Market Overview
Fume and smoke collectors are essential systems deployed across
industrial and commercial facilities to manage and eliminate hazardous airborne
contaminants. These systems are designed to improve air quality by collecting
and filtering fumes, vapors, and smoke produced during manufacturing or processing
activities. Their role is particularly critical in sectors like welding,
metalworking, electronics, pharmaceuticals, food processing, and chemicals,
where occupational safety and regulatory compliance are paramount.
The demand for fume extraction solutions has surged as businesses
become more conscious of worker health and environmental stewardship. In
tandem, increasing investments in industrial automation and advancements in
filter technologies are contributing to enhanced system efficiency and reliability,
thereby pushing the adoption of fume and smoke collectors globally.
Key Market Growth Drivers
Rising Enforcement of Health
and Safety Regulations
Governments and environmental agencies across the globe are implementing strict
safety standards and regulations to ensure clean and safe work environments.
Regulatory bodies like the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A)
in the United States and the European Environment Agency (EEA) have enforced
limits on worker exposure to airborne particulates. Compliance with these norms
is driving industries to install fume and smoke extraction systems, spurring
market growth.

Market Challenges
High Installation and
Maintenance Costs
The initial capital investment required to install industrial-grade fume and
smoke collectors can be significant, especially for small and medium
enterprises (SMEs). Furthermore, the cost of routine maintenance, filter
replacement, and energy consumption can pose financial challenges, particularly
in regions with limited infrastructure or financial incentives.
Complexity in Retrofitting
Existing Systems
Retrofitting older industrial facilities with modern fume extraction systems
can be technically complex and costly. Structural limitations and the need for
customized solutions may discourage businesses from upgrading, slowing down
market penetration.
Lack of Awareness in
Developing Regions
Despite the growing industrial base in emerging markets, limited awareness
regarding the health implications of poor indoor air quality and the benefits
of fume and smoke collectors is a barrier to widespread adoption. Educational
initiatives and government incentives are needed to bridge this gap.

Key Companies in the Fume
and Smoke Collectors Market
Several global and regional players are actively operating in the
fume and smoke collectors market. Key companies are investing heavily in R&D
to enhance filtration efficiency, reduce maintenance needs, and offer
customized solutions across various industries. Mergers, acquisitions, and
partnerships are also prevalent strategies to expand market reach and
technology capabilities.
Donaldson Company, Inc.
A leading name in industrial filtration systems, Donaldson offers a wide range
of fume extraction and dust collection solutions tailored to various
applications, with a focus on innovation and sustainability.
Plymovent Group B.V.
Headquartered in the Netherlands, Plymovent specializes in providing clean air
solutions with advanced fume extraction systems for welding, vehicle exhaust,
and industrial air filtration.
Lincoln Electric Holdings,
Inc.
Known primarily for welding equipment, Lincoln Electric also manufactures
comprehensive fume extraction systems designed to complement its welding
operations, ensuring safe work environments.
Camfil Group
Camfil is a global leader in air filtration systems, offering high-efficiency
fume and smoke collectors for industrial, commercial, and pharmaceutical
applications with a strong focus on green technologies.
Nederman Holding AB
Nederman provides industrial air filtration solutions including fume
extractors, dust collectors, and mist eliminators, emphasizing environmental
compliance and process efficiency.
BOFA International Ltd.
A subsidiary of Donaldson, BOFA is renowned for its portable and compact fume
extraction systems, especially for electronics and laser processing
applications.
